Stryker is a leading medical technology company known for precision orthopedic implants, advanced surgical systems, and cutting‑edge neurotechnology. The firm integrates software and robotics into its devices, creating digital health platforms that improve surgical outcomes and patient recovery.

Hiring at Stryker spans software engineering, data science, embedded systems, UX design, product management, cybersecurity, and quality assurance. Candidates can expect technical coding challenges, system architecture discussions, and domain‑specific knowledge tests, all framed within a culture focused on innovation and patient impact.

Frequently Asked Questions

What is it like to work at Stryker?
Stryker emphasizes collaborative teamwork, continuous learning, and a mission‑driven culture that values safety and innovation. Employees often cite supportive mentorship, access to cutting‑edge technology, and opportunities for cross‑functional projects across product, software, and clinical teams.
What types of positions are available at Stryker?
Stryker hires for a broad spectrum of roles, including software developers, data analysts, embedded firmware engineers, hardware designers, cybersecurity specialists, product managers, UX researchers, quality assurance engineers, and clinical research associates. Each role supports the company’s goal of delivering high‑quality medical solutions.
How can I stand out as an applicant for Stryker?
Showcase domain expertise in medical technology, demonstrate proficiency in relevant programming languages (Python, C/C++, Java), and provide evidence of problem‑solving through portfolio projects or competition results. Highlight teamwork in interdisciplinary projects, a passion for improving patient outcomes, and familiarity with regulatory standards such as FDA or ISO 13485.
